Once you get into it LCS is very fun and hilarious. There's a chance (or you can start a game in this state) that the issue of free speech is turned ultra conservative. In that state, the fire department becomes the Firemen, jerks armed with flamethrowers tasked with dealing with unacceptable speech a la Fahrenheit 451. There's also a UI change: Anytime the game has to describe something vaguely vulgar (such as what you say when seducing someone) it will be censored.

"Hey how about you and I [go watch a G Rated movie]?
"Oh my god."

This also applies to the otherwise graphic descriptions of combat.

So I'm considering adding a savescum command to doomrl-server, and I wanted to bounce the design off this thread.

- When you restore a game (which destroys the save file), a backup is made, identified by the name of the game and the date at which it was saved. There's a limit on the number of backups stored (10?) and the oldest ones are pruned.
- If you have any backups, the savescum <name> <date> command becomes available.
- Using that command restores the game (as if with the play command). Any game in progress with that name is overwritten (or perhaps you just aren't allowed to use it in that case). The restored game is flagged as savescummed.
- Savescummed games are still recorded, but appear on a separate leaderboard and do not contribute towards in-game unlocks (i.e. they are not allowed to modify player.wad). An additional line is written to the mortem (and possibly to the ttyrec?) noting that the game was savescummed.

You still need to manually save and exit to create a restore point, since DoomRL doesn't have any sort of mid-game autosave, but this opens the door to people experimenting with weird and/or unreasonably difficult play without cluttering up the main scoreboard.
